Directions

  1. Cut the lobster meat in a large dice and add it to the warm Beurre Blanc. Gently swirl the pan to cover the lobster meat with the sauce. Add the chives.
  2. Spread the softened butter on both sides of each roll and toast in a saute pan over medium-low heat. Slice each roll through the center without cutting all the way through, and fill each roll with lobster meat. Spoon a tablespoon or 2 of Beurre Blanc over the lobster meat and garnish with celery leaves. Serve warm. 

Beurre Blanc:

  1. Place the vinegar, shallots, bay leaf and crushed peppercorns in a saute pan and simmer until reduced to 1 to 2 tablespoons liquid. Add the cream and slowly add the cold butter, cube by cube, whisking constantly as each cube melts. Add the salt and lemon juice. Strain and press the Beurre Blanc through a fine sieve into another saute pan and add the celery.
